C语言编写输出1到100整数,分10行10列。为什么每一行最后一个数字不显示?

2025年03月12日 21:53
有1个网友回答
网友(1):

if (i%10==0)
printf("\n");
else
printf("%-3d ",i);
改成
printf("%-3d ",i);

if (i%10==0)
printf("\n");
你那段只执行其中一个 另一个不执行 打印换行了就不打印数字。